Key Responsibilities
1. Talent Management & Succession Planning
• Execute the annual Talent Review and Succession Planning process in collaboration with HRBPs and business leaders.
• Track and maintain talent profiles, readiness data, and succession pipelines.
• Facilitate and document key Talent discussions (e.g. HiPo calibration, development plans).
• Manage follow-up action items from Talent Reviews and ensure visibility with business leaders.
2. Learning & Development (L&D)
• Conduct needs analysis in partnership with HRBPs and business stakeholders.
• Localize and coordinate implementation of global/regional L&D programs.
• Track learning completion and effectiveness; collect feedback for continuous improvement.
• Support IDP (Individual Development Plan) creation and usage across teams.
• Organize and facilitate learning workshops, manager sessions, and development dialogues.
3. Employee Experience & Onboarding
• Coordinate local onboarding experience and ensure smooth new hire integration in collaboration with HR Ops and business.
• Support employee engagement initiatives and team development activities (e.g. engagement surveys, action planning workshops).
• Ensure ongoing communication and promotion of internal career development tools and frameworks.
4. Talent Program Operations
• Support rollout and tracking of all global Talent core products and local programs.
• Collect, analyze, and report on key Talent KPIs on a quarterly basis.
• Own training administration and logistics including vendor coordination and budget tracking.
• Ensure compliance with mandatory training (local/global) and provide operational support for execution.
• Liaise with global and regional Talent teams to share local insights and feedback.
5. Stakeholder Collaboration
• Partner closely with HRBPs to align Talent activities with workforce needs.
• Act as a connector between local business stakeholders and the global Talent organization.
• Collaborate with cross-functional partners (e.g., Corporate Communications, DEI Committee…) to ensure consistent employee messaging and experience.
